                    Ingredients: 
                    
                        
                                                4 cups peeled, cored, and thinly sliced cooking apples  |  
                                                2 cups sugar  |  
                                                1 teaspoon ground cinnamon  |  
                                                1/2 cup water  |  
                                                2 cups all-purpose flour  |  
                                                1 tablespoon plus 1 teaspoon baking powder  |  
                                                3/4 teaspoon salt  |  
                                                1/4 cup plus 2 tablespoons shortening  |  
                                                3/4 cup milk  |  
                                                additional sugar  |  
                                                1 tablespoon butter or margarine  |  
                                                
                     
                    Directions: 
                    
                        
                            
                                1. Arrange apples evenly in a lightly greased 10- x 6- x 2-inch baking dish. Combine 2 cups sugar and cinnamon; sprinkle over apples. Pour water over apples, and set aside. 2. Combine flour, baking powder, and salt; stir well. Cut in shortening with a pastry blender until mixture resembles coarse meal. Sprinkle milk evenly over flour mixture, stirring until dry ingredients are moistened. 3. Turn dough out onto a floured surface; knead 8 to 10 times. Roll dough to a 10- x 6-inch rectangle, and place on top of apples. Cut slits in dough to allow steam to escape. Sprinkle with additional sugar, and dot with butter. 4. Bake at 300° for 1 hour; remove from oven. Preheat broiling unit. Broil top crust 6 to 7 inches from heating element 3 minutes or until lightly browned. Spoon into individual serving bowls, and serve immediately.                              |
